A previous study found weekly per capita milk consumption to be normally distributed, with a mean of 47.9 fluid ounces and a standard deviation of 10.8 fluid ounces. You randomly sample 30 people and record the weekly milk consumptions shown below.

35 54 32 34 44 48 31 63 35 46 44 25 36 55 44 43 41 48 46 46 37 30 22 40 59 43 46 41 53 37

Use seven classes

Do the consumtions appear to be normally distibuted? Explain

Find the mean of your sample. Round to one decimal place as needed

The standard deviation is ? Roud to one decimal place as needed

The sample mean is______than the previous mean, so, on average, consumption from ehe saple is______than in the previous study. The sample standard deviation is____than the previous standard deviation by______, so the milk consumption is_______spread out in the sample.

Less, greater

Explanation / Answer

Yes, the consumptions appear to be normally distributed because if we plot the data we get bell shaped curve which a curve normally distributed data set.

Mean(µ) = 41.9333

SD () = 9.508

The sample mean is less than the previous mean, so, on average, consumption from the sample is lessthan in the previous study. The sample standard deviation is less than the previous standard deviation by 1.2916, so the milk consumption is lessspread out in the sample.
